So had an idea for a fun Tyranid/GS Cult list. I think it can be competitive while still being fun and fairly straight-forward to play. Let me know what you think as I've never played with GS Cult before.

Supreme Command Detachment (GS Cult) +1 CP

1x Magus w/ Mass Hypnosis

2x Patriarch w/ Mind Control

20x Purestrain Genestealers (come in with Magus to re-roll Cult Ambush roll)

Vanguard Detachment (Tyranids) +1 CP

2x Broodlord w/ Catalyst

2x 20 Genestealers

10x Termagants w/ Fleshborers (had 40 points left over)

2x Lictors

3x Venomthropes

Pretty simple approach. The Venoms sit with the 2 Broodlords and 40 Stealers to give -1 to hit for first turn, maybe 2 if they live. Termagant can follow up as these advance or mill about near an objective. 2 Patriarchs, Magus, 20 Purestrain Stealers, and 2 lictors all show up T1 in enemy deployment zone and assault if they can, or draw fire from the other 40 Stealers running across the board. Will probably have some issues with flyers, but that's why I went with MC on Patriarchs. Maybe steal and enemy heavy now and then to try to shoot them down, or smite from Broodlords if I have to. Any C&C is appreciated.
